Abstract:
In order to avoid the cigarette package damage caused by unstable palletizing shape piled up by cigarette cartons of different sizes, constraint conditions and target values for ideal palletizing shapes were defined. By analysis of cigarette carton size, the make-up of the order and rules of palletizing shape, an automatic palletizing algorithm for small-scale sorting line was proposed. Seven kinds of orders made up of standard cigarettes, slim cigarettes and special cigarettes were tested in Beijing Tobacco Logistics Center, the results showed that the automatic palletizing algorithm was adaptable to all the seven kinds of orders. It took no more than 1 s to pile a carton on a pallet, one parcel contained no more than 20 cartons, both the size and quantity of parcel satisfied the requirements of delivery operation. This method provides a technical support for improving the efficiency and adaptability of small-scale sorting line.
